  When Zeng Guofan was young, like thousands of ordinary people, he not only had no ability, but also did not control his concentration.

  What is even more unimaginable is that he still has many vulgar old habits: laziness, lust for sex and lying.

  No matter which way you look at it, Zeng Guofan is just one of the millions of ordinary people in Qian Qian, and he can't be associated with success.

  In order to correct his laziness, Zeng Guofan insisted on reading every day for decades without interruption, regardless of time, health, mood, rain or shine, and thunder.

  In order to correct his lust, he decided to keep a diary and record his daily mistakes to warn himself not to make any more mistakes in the future. Like reading, keeping a diary became a part of his daily work and he never gave up until the end of his life.

  In order to correct his nonsense, he adopted a word given to him by his teacher-Jing. From then on, he sat quietly for an hour every day, self-examined, self-reflected, and realized life, and finally got rid of his impatience and nonsense.

  Such extreme self-discipline has also made Zeng Guofan reach the peak of his life, from a stupid child with mediocre qualifications to the last person, becoming a generation of great scholars.
